i was at this race , reading pa 6-11-66. i lived 2 miles from track, i got jud s autograph about 2 hours before he lost his life. the race was stopped for about hour and half, because both ambulances had to leave , red reigle the other car in accident also lost his life, he lived only 6 miles from track in leesport pa.during delay i talked to dick atkins who failed to qualify abouy the wreck, several weeks later he was killed with don branson. ron lux also killed that year 5 in one year
